在处理Excel数据时,公式是必不可少的工具。然而,复杂的公式容易出错,甚至可能隐藏一些陷阱。以下是一些轻松审核Excel公式的方法,帮助你避免常见错误与陷阱:
1. 观察公式结构
首先,仔细观察公式的结构。一个好的公式应该简洁明了,逻辑清晰。以下是一些结构上的注意事项:
- 公式开头:确保公式以等号(=)开头。
- 公式元素:检查公式中使用的元素是否正确,如单元格引用、函数、常量等。
- 括号使用:确保括号使用正确,尤其是在嵌套函数时。
2. 使用公式审核功能
Excel提供了公式审核功能,可以帮助你快速发现错误。
- 追踪依赖:使用“追踪依赖”功能,可以查看公式所依赖的单元格,有助于发现潜在的错误。
- 公式求值:通过“公式求值”功能,可以逐步查看公式计算的中间结果,有助于找出错误所在。
3. 检查单元格引用
单元格引用是公式中常见的问题来源。
- 绝对引用与相对引用:正确使用绝对引用(\(A\)1)和相对引用(A1)。避免在公式中错误地混合使用。
- 跨工作表引用:确保跨工作表引用的格式正确,如
[工作表名]单元格引用。 - 混合引用:注意混合引用的使用,例如
$A1:B2。
4. 验证函数
Excel中有很多函数,但并非所有函数都适用于所有场景。
- 了解函数用途:确保使用的函数与你的计算目的相匹配。
- 检查参数:函数的参数应正确,包括数据类型和顺序。
- 使用帮助:如果不确定某个函数的用法,可以查看Excel的帮助文档。
5. 避免常见错误
以下是一些常见的Excel公式错误:
- 错误值:如#DIV/0!、#VALUE!等,通常是由于公式中存在除数为0或数据类型不匹配等问题。
- 循环引用:公式引用自身,导致无限循环计算。
- 数据类型错误:如将数字作为文本处理,或文本作为数字处理。
6. 使用数据验证
数据验证可以帮助你确保输入的数据符合预期。
- 设置规则:为单元格或单元格区域设置数据验证规则,如整数、日期等。
- 提示信息:为数据验证设置提示信息,帮助用户正确输入数据。
7. 定期备份
在修改公式之前,请确保备份你的工作簿。这样,如果出现错误,你可以轻松恢复到之前的状态。
8. 代码示例
以下是一个简单的Excel公式审核的示例代码:
Sub 检查公式错误()
Dim ws As Worksheet
Dim cell As Range
Dim formula As String
Set ws = ThisWorkbook.Sheets("Sheet1")
For Each cell In ws.UsedRange
If Not IsEmpty(cell.Formula) Then
formula = cell.Formula
' 在这里添加你的检查逻辑
' 例如,检查是否包含除数为0的错误
If InStr(formula, "/0") > 0 Then
MsgBox "单元格 " & cell.Address & " 存在除数为0的错误。"
End If
End If
Next cell
End Sub
通过以上方法,你可以轻松地审核Excel公式,避免常见错误与陷阱,提高工作效率。记住,细心和耐心是关键。
